Julie Lawson Obituary

Julie Ann Lawson, a resident of Jeffersonville, Indiana, passed away on Saturday, October 14, 2023, at the age of 48. She leaves behind a legacy of love, laughter, and boundless kindness that will forever be cherished by her family and friends.

Julie was a vibrant, boisterous, and fun-loving mother who brought warmth and joy to the lives of all who knew her. Her radiant smile was a beacon of light in any room, and her laughter was infectious. She had an unparalleled ability to make people feel welcomed and valued, regardless of their background. Julie's generous heart knew no bounds, and she was always willing to lend a helping hand to strangers in need.

Julie's greatest source of pride and happiness in life was her role as a mother. She poured her heart and soul into her children, providing them with unwavering love, support, and guidance. She was their biggest fan, attending every one of their sporting events and extracurricular activities, cheering them on with unbridled enthusiasm. Her unwavering dedication to her children's dreams and aspirations served as an inspiration to all who knew her. In addition to her devotion to her family, Julie was an avid Pittsburgh Steelers fan.

Julie will be remembered for her kindness, her infectious laughter, and her indomitable spirit. Her passing leaves a void in the hearts of her family and friends that can never be filled. However, her memory will live on as a reminder of the profound impact one person can have on the lives of others through love, selflessness, and the joy she brought to all.

She was preceded in death by her father, Delbert Ray Curry and her beloved grandparents, Walter E. and Laura Marie Jean Smith.

Survivors include her children, Dalton Ray Brown, Devon Edward Krueger, Alyssa LeeAnn Lawson, and Abygail RayAnn Lawson; mother, Phoebe Ann Curry; sister, Mylissa Marie Westbay (Jason); and nephew, Kaden James Westbay. Julie fostered a wonderful relationship with the father to each of her children, Todd Clifton Brown, Dean Edward Krueger, and Michael Wayne Lawson, along with a host of aunts, uncles, family and friends.

Visitation will be held 10 a.m. – 1 p.m. Wednesday, October 18, 2023, at Scott Funeral Home, 2515 Veterans Parkway – Jeffersonville. Funeral services in celebration of her life will be held 1 p.m. Wednesday, October 18, 2023, at the funeral home.

Julie’s legacy will continue to shine brightly in the lives of her children, who will carry forward her love, compassion, and the cherished memories of a wonderful mother who brightened their world in countless ways. May she rest in peace, forever in the hearts of those who were fortunate to know her.

The family requests, in lieu of flowers, memorial donations be made to Scott Funeral Home to offset the cost of funeral expenses.
